Chandigarh, Aug 08: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) national general secretary Tarun Chugh on Thursday accused the Bhagwant Mann government in Punjab of facilitating the life of gangsters in prisons.
Reacting strongly to the SIT report submitted to the Punjab and Haryana High Court, Chugh said it “clearly exposed the police-gangster nexus” in the state.
“Such a situation could not arrive without political patronage to the gangsters, he said, adding, “As the SIT report has indicated that Lawrence Bishnoi’s interview happened at a time when he was in the custody of CIA in Kharar, it proves beyond doubt that the police has been hand-in-glove with the gangster.”
The BJP leader said the law & order situation in the state has “completely collapsed as there has been a series of incidents of loot and ransom every other day”.
Chugh said Chief Minister Bhagwant Mann, who is also the state’s Home Minister, owes an explanation to the people given the findings of the SIT report.
